...A STRONG THUNDERSTORM WILL IMPACT
WATAUGA COUNTY THROUGH 300 PM EDT...

At 226 PM ED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m over
Rominger, or over Sugar Grove, moving northeast at 5 mph.

H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 40 mph and pea size hail.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
         unsecured objects. Minor hail damage to vegetation is
         possible.

Locations impacted include...
Boone...
Blowing Rock...
Beech Mountain...
Foscoe...
Sugar Grove...
Blowing Rock In Caldwell County...
and Beech Mountain In Avery County.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.

Locally heavy rain will quickly reduce visibility and result in
ponding of water on roadways, standing water in low lying areas, and
minor flooding of creeks, streams, and areas of poor drainage.
Drivers are urged to slow down and use extra caution to avoid
hydroplaning.
